Antigène
NFKBIA
(Nuclear Factor of kappa Light Polypeptide Gene Enhancer in B-Cells Inhibitor, alpha (NFKBIA))
Inhibits the activity of dimeric NF-kappa-B/REL complexes by trapping REL dimers in the cytoplasm through masking of their nuclear localization signals. On cellular stimulation by immune and proinflammatory responses, becomes phosphorylated promoting ubiquitination and degradation, enabling the dimeric RELA to translocate to the nucleus and activate transcription.
